Taken from mmaweekly.com
MMAWeekly's Ryan Bennett reports that Guy Mezger is out of UFC 50. Unfortunately, the news is much worse than that. Apparently, Mezger fainted twice during training today, then collapsed and later had a stroke.
The UFC had no comment at this time. We will have more information on Mezger's condition and the entire situation on tomorrow's news and MMAWeekly radio with Ryan Bennett and Frank Trigg.
